#a610cc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a610cc is composed of 65.1% red, 6.3% green and 80%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.6% cyan, 92.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 20% black. It has a hue angle of 287.9 degrees, a saturation of 85.5% and a lightness of 43.1%. #a610cc color hex could be obtained by blending #ff20ff with #4d0099. Closest websafe color is: #9900cc.

Shades and Tints of #a610cc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030004 is the darkest color, while #fbf1f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#a610cc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f6d6f is the less saturated color, while #ab08d4 is the most saturated one.
